My third one might continue the Meta Thing. And just so I can sort things out. Only in North America is a Misto separate from a latte. The term "misto" is actually almost exclusively Starbucks. It's better known as the Cafe' au lait, which I assume means coffee with milk. Cafe' au lait also tends to be made with a strong drip or French Press coffee in place of espresso like a latte. The Macchiato is a shot of espresso with a teaspoon of milk and a drop of form on the top. Macchiato means "marked" essentially stating the espresso is marked with milk. Note that a Latte Macchiato and a Cafe' Maccihato differ in that the Latte is steamed milk with a short or less of espresso. A Misto, Latte and Micchiato are all pretty much the same ingredients just vary in quantity of each. I notice when the local Starbucks makes the Misto, they pour very little milk into the standing shots of espresso then add a bit of water. I should see in what order a latte goes in. Oh a Cappuccino is 1/3 espresso + 1/3 steamed milk + 1/3 foam. I'm also a little stoked to find out that the Americano was first made for GI's serving in Italy during WWII when the Italians rarely had the drip coffee the Americans were used to. So with an espresso machine handy, they created an espresso drink that was similar to plain drip coffee. One of the explanations of the name "Americano" was an insult to the GIs who wanted their espresso diluted. An Americano is water added to standing shots of espresso. However, if you add espresso shots to standing water, you get the Long Black, which is a drink from Australia. It seems the Long Black preserves the espresso taste . A...Lungo? is apparently A LONG SHOT from what I can read...where the espresso is made with more water. The resulting taste is richer, but bitter. Which makes no sense to me because they also state a Lungo is weaker. Hmm, I should order a Long Black. Apparently it’s supposed to be stronger and richer than an Americano. Though, I get four long shots...and that'll get strong and rich fairly quickly. Other coffee vocabulary? The creamy foam of espresso is called The Crema.
